I'm Not Okay (I Promise) is a music video by My Chemical Romance. In the video, the guys from MCR are kids in high school who are getting picked on by the jocks. They get fed up with it and go after them with croquet mallets. It's like a trailer for a fake movie.
"I'm Not Okay" is a phrase that fans or listeners of the genre use when mad or sad. It's usually written on what you call "Emo Kids" bios of MySpace. The phrase was created in 2004 when the song I'm Not Okay (I Promise) was released by the Pop Punk band My Chemical Romance.
